Construction of a sensitive and specific lead biosensor using a genetically engineered bacterial system with a luciferase gene reporter controlled by pbr and cadA promoters.

Biomedical engineering online 2020 Nourmohammadi E, Hosseinkhani S, Nedaeinia R, Khoshdel-Sarkarizi H 等 13 人

细菌生物传感器是指经遗传工程改造、在环境物理或化学刺激下产生可测量信号的细菌体系。本研究设计并评价了两种以荧光素酶报告基因(luc+)为输出元件的细菌生物传感器:pGL3-luc/pbr和pGL3-luc/cad。前者将来自铜矿杆菌Cupriavidus metallidurans CH34质粒pMOL30的pbr启动子与pbrR调...
